ipify vs IPLocate: common questions

Which is more reliable, ipify or IPLocate?

On our scheduled checks, IPLocate leads on measured uptime — ipify at 99.02% versus IPLocate at 100% over 90 days. These are our own probe results, not provider claims; the uptime bars above show the day-by-day record for both.

Which is faster, ipify or IPLocate?

IPLocate has the lower median latency in our checks — ipify responds in 149 ms versus IPLocate at 21 ms (P50). Tail latency (P95) is in the table above; for most workloads the median is the number that shapes how the API feels.

Do ipify and IPLocate need an API key?

Neither needs a paid key — ipify is callable with no signup, and IPLocate is callable with no signup. Both are quick to prototype with; rate limits still apply.

Can I call ipify and IPLocate from the browser?

Yes — both ipify and IPLocate send CORS headers over HTTPS, so front-end code can fetch either directly with no backend proxy. That makes them easy to swap in a client-side app while you compare responses.

Are ipify and IPLocate free for commercial use?

ipify allows commercial use on its free tier, and IPLocate has unclear commercial terms. We track service terms and the data license as separate fields — see the Commercial use and Data license rows above, and confirm both before shipping either in a paid product.
